Criminal appeals court drops charges against nine ethnic Kurds

A three-member criminal appeals court in Athens on Wednesday dropped charges against nine Turkish nationals, all ethnic Kurds, who had been accused of being members of a terrorist organization.

The suspects had been arrested and placed on pre-trial detention ahead of a visit by Turkish President Recep Tayyip Erdogan to Greece in December 2017.
